Alkali metal cations (M+ = Li+, Na+, K+, and Rb+), as well as their corresponding isoelectronic atomic anions (X− = H−, F−, Cl−, and Br−) were solvated with argon atoms (i.e., M+Arn and X−Arn where n=1−6). Full geometry optimizations were performed using the MP2 electronic structure method with a series of correlation consistent basis sets augmented with diffuse functions on argon and the anions (aug-cc-pVXZ) and weighted core valence basis sets were used for the cations (cc-pwCVXZ) that include the appropriate pseudopotentials for K+ and Rb+ (cc-pwCVXZ-PP). Current research on high school calculus instruction indicates that students often possess a procedural knowledge of differentiation and integration as opposed to a conceptual knowledge (Orton, 1983; Ferrini-Mundy & Graham, 1994). Given the prominence of traditional lecture and textbook-based calculus classes in the United States, students are not always given the opportunity to expand their conceptual knowledge of essential calculus concepts. This project introduces calculus students to a more active and communal method of teaching: Launch-Explore-Summarize (LES) (CMP, n.d.). Even though the idea of implementing writing in a mathematics classroom is far from new and the benefits from doing so are hardly nonexistent, this concept is often not found in modern secondary mathematics classrooms. Writing about mathematics allows students to organize and communicate their thinking, gain a better conceptual understanding of mathematical topics, develop a stronger sense of mathematical procedure, move beyond surface-level thinking, and place abstract ideas into context. Students that enroll in Math 1220, Calculus 1, can be categorized into two groups after completion of the course; those that are successful and able to proceed to the next course by earning a grade of “C” or better (pass) and those that are not successful and unable to proceed to the next course by earning below a “C” (fail). The Mathematics Association of America (MAA) has reported the national average of unsuccessful Calculus 1 students to be 25%. Until recently, the mathematics curriculum in elementary and secondary schools had been relatively unchanged for a century or more. While both elementary and secondary school programs are undergoing special studies, the most extensive curriculum projects to date have been focused on the secondary school.

First, let us consider the purpose of modern math. There has been much criticism about changing from the traditional math to the modern math. As mathematician Allendoerfer explains: "More than anything else, the new math is a new approach to old ideas, a mixture of intuition, deduction, and application."
